What are the responsibilities and job description for the Experienced Wood Finisher 1st Shift position at CWWC?
Summary: sanding, staining, and spraying wood finishes using a variety of hand tools as well as automated sanding and spraying equipment. Individual will work within a team on various projects within the Finishing Department with an emphasis on color/stain matching and coating experience. Beginning wage based on experience. Performance evaluation and wage adjustment after 60 day probationary period.
Responsibilities:
- Color matching for samples
- Functional operation of flat line
- Sanding and preparing surfaces for finishing
- Applying stains, varnishes, and other finishes
- Lifting/manipulating materials for coating and storage purposes up to 50lbs individually, and team lifting anything of higher weight
- Inspecting finished products for quality and consistency
- Assisting with the maintenance and organization of the finishing area
- Following safety protocols
- Hand spray of parts that are not able to go through line
- Occasional cross department assistance as needed
